Mazraoui Hints at Potential Return to Morocco’s National Football Team

Fez – Moroccan international and Ajax Amsterdam right-back Noussair Mazraoui has made hints at a potential comeback to Morocco’s Atlas Lions after a months-long rift with head coach Vahid Halilhodzic. 

Earlier in March, the Moroccan right-back took to social media to deny rumors that he will return to play with Morocco’s national football team. 

In an Instagram post, Mazraoui apologized to the Moroccan football fans, indicating that he made a final decision not to represent Morocco’s Atlas Lions in the upcoming competitions. 

“I have decided to not play for the national team in the upcoming matches,” he wrote.  

Justifying his decision, the 24-year-old full-back cited his long-standing rift with the head coach, Halilhodzic. 

“Unfortunately, the coach didn’t have time to meet and discuss the situation that was created around me as a player of el Mountakhab [the Moroccan national football team],” Mazraoui added. 

Yet, it appears that the Moroccan footballer had a change of heart over this issue. 

The player’s social media accounts show no trace of the aforementioned post, which presumably indicates that he may have -in a moment of contemplation- chosen to rethink his decision and send a coded message to both the national team head coach and the Royal Moroccan Football Federation (FRMF) by hinting at a sudden urge to return to the Moroccan squad.  

This could also mean that Fouzi Lekjaa’s, the President of the Royal Moroccan Football Federation (FRMF), recent vows to put an end to the long-standing rift between Halilhodzic and the expelled players may have proved fruitful. 

The FRMF president also noted that he will hold a meeting with Halilhodzic at the end of this month after he returns from vacation to solve the rift between the Bosnian coach and the players before the World Cup kick-off.

However, it remains to be seen whether a long-awaited comeback of Mazraoui to the national team is a reality to be cherished by the Moroccan football fans or if his rift with the Bosnian coach will prevail.
